Apukka pickup in Rovaniemi, and why the timing matters

This tour starts at Apukka Resort Adventures, Husky and Reindeer Farm area, at Tutkijantie 28 in Rovaniemi. You meet there, and the experience ends back at the same place, so you’re not juggling transfers late in the day.

If you want pickup, you have two stated options. From Rovaniemi city center (Korkalonkatu 32), the bus picks you up about 50 minutes before the safari start time. From Santa Claus Village, the pickup is at the bus stop Napapiiri I by the main road, about 35 minutes before.

Here’s the practical part that can make or break your day: the bus leaves exactly on the given time. If you miss it, you’re not refunded. That means you should treat pickup like a flight, not like a suggestion. Add a buffer for parking, coats, and getting everyone together.

Kota time: hot drinks, biscuits, and guide stories

Apukka Reindeer Journey - Kota time: hot drinks, biscuits, and guide stories
Between the sleigh segments, you’ll spend time in a kota, a traditional shelter that fits the winter setting perfectly. This is where the experience turns from “ride” to “learn and warm up.”

You’ll get hot drinks here, and you might also have biscuits. It’s a practical setup, not just a scenic stop. When you’re outside and dressed for cold, a warm interior is what lets you enjoy conversation with your guide without everyone turning into icicles.

The guides cover interesting facts, including stories connected to reindeer and the customs of reindeer herders. In past experiences like this, those talks can be as entertaining for adults as they are for kids, especially when the guide keeps it lively and easy to follow.

If your goal is a winter activity that feels both fun and grounded, this is the value piece. You leave with more than photos, you leave with context.
